QQ扫一扫联系
JQuery网页导航菜单:创建可交互的导航栏
摘要:
网页导航菜单在Web开发中起着至关重要的作用,它为用户提供了快速导航网站内容的便捷途径。JQuery作为一个功能强大的JavaScript库,为开发者提供了丰富的工具和方法,可以帮助我们创建漂亮、可交互的导航栏。本文将介绍JQuery网页导航菜单的基本原理和创建步骤,探讨如何利用JQuery实现导航菜单的交互效果,并分享一些最佳实践,帮助程序员打造优雅的网页导航菜单,提升用户体验。
一、引言
网页导航菜单是网站中必不可少的组成部分,它为用户提供了浏览网站内容的主要入口。而JQuery作为一个功能强大的JavaScript库,提供了丰富的选择器、事件处理和动画效果等工具,可以大大简化导航菜单的开发过程,使其更具交互性和美观性。
二、JQuery网页导航菜单的基本原理
JQuery网页导航菜单的基本原理是通过选择器获取菜单元素,并使用JQuery事件处理和动画效果等功能来实现交互效果。通过添加事件监听器,我们可以为导航菜单添加点击、悬停等事件,从而触发菜单的显示、隐藏、切换等动作,使导航菜单更具交互性。
三、创建JQuery网页导航菜单的步骤
构建HTML结构:首先,根据设计需求,构建导航菜单的HTML结构,可以使用无序列表(ul)和链接(a)等元素。
引入JQuery库:在HTML文件中引入JQuery库,以便在脚本中使用JQuery的功能。
编写JQuery脚本:使用JQuery选择器获取导航菜单的元素,并添加事件监听器,实现菜单的交互效果。
添加CSS样式:为导航菜单添加CSS样式,美化菜单的外观和布局,使其更具吸引力。
五、JQuery网页导航菜单的交互效果
点击展开:通过点击菜单项,展开下级菜单,为用户提供更多导航选项。
悬停效果:当鼠标悬停在菜单项上时,添加动态效果,增强用户的交互感受。
平滑滑动:使用JQuery的动画效果,使菜单的显示和隐藏更加平滑流畅。
六、JQuery网页导航菜单的最佳实践
响应式设计:确保导航菜单在不同设备上都能正常显示和交互,实现良好的响应式体验。
渐进增强:在开发导航菜单时,遵循渐进增强的原则,确保在禁用JavaScript的情况下,菜单仍然可以正常使用。
无障碍性:为导航菜单添加适当的键盘访问支持和ARIA标签,提高无障碍性,让所有用户都能方便地访问网站内容。
七、总结
JQuery网页导航菜单为网站提供了重要的导航功能,通过JQuery的强大功能,我们可以轻松创建漂亮、交互性强的导航栏。在开发过程中,遵循最佳实践,实现响应式设计、渐进增强和无障碍性,可以为用户提供更好的导航体验,提升网站的可用性和用户满意度。通过充分利用JQuery的特性,程序员可以创建出优雅的网页导航菜单,使网站更具吸引力和竞争力。